194 pages Magazine. Available in 3 different cover photo editions (the contents of the magazine is the same in each).
This version features TOMORA on the cover.
An exuberant melding of TOM ‘Chemical Brother’ Rowlands and Norwegian singer-songwriter AurORA, the duo have recorded an album’s worth of psychedelic dance music that is not only the sum of their equal parts, but also a vivid trip offering a glimpse of future sonic opportunities between the pair.
Craig McLean spoke to the duo in London recently and learned of Aurora’s early love of The Chemical Brothers, Rowlands’ reluctance to dance onstage and discovers why an album created in a “crazy wizard laboratorium” in the East Sussex countryside and a studio nestled in the snowy Scandinavian woods sounds like whimsical techno.
“Our voices and musical languages and ideas and openness became merged [in a] sense of complete playfulness,” they reveal…
The other two cover stars are Prince, marking 10 years since his passing, and Nightmares on Wax who for over 30 years has been navigating electronic music’s various shifts with his customary style.
Plus features on The Durutti Column, Wendy Carlos’ ‘Clockwork Orange’ soundtrack, Burial, Lorraine James, DJ Hell, DJ Shadow, Hot Chip’s Alexis Taylor, Speedy J, Tiga and much more!
